Julian Schaap is a music sociologist at Erasmus University Rotterdam, recognized for his research on the effects of music on people's well-being. His work explores how music influences social interactions and emotional health, making significant contributions to the field of music sociology. He has been appointed as a member of the Young Academy of the Royal Netherlands Academy of Arts and Sciences (KNAW) for his innovative research.
